size_t LVM_Vol_Read(tVFS_Node *Node, off_t Offset, size_t Length, void *Buffer)
{
tLVM_Vol *vol = Node->ImplPtr;
size_t LVM_Vol_Read(tVFS_Node *Node, off_t Offset, size_t Length, void *Buffer)
{
tLVM_Vol *vol = Node->ImplPtr;
size_t LVM_SubVol_Read(tVFS_Node *Node, off_t Offset, size_t Length, void *Buffer)
{
tLVM_SubVolume *sv = Node->ImplPtr;
size_t LVM_SubVol_Read(tVFS_Node *Node, off_t Offset, size_t Length, void *Buffer)
{
tLVM_SubVolume *sv = Node->ImplPtr;
Length = byte_size - Offset;
LOG("Reading (0x%llx+0x%llx)+0x%x to %p",
Length = byte_size - Offset;
LOG("Reading (0x%llx+0x%llx)+0x%x to %p",
);
}
size_t LVM_SubVol_Write(tVFS_Node *Node, off_t Offset, size_t Length, const void *Buffer)
{
tLVM_SubVolume *sv = Node->ImplPtr;
);
}
size_t LVM_SubVol_Write(tVFS_Node *Node, off_t Offset, size_t Length, const void *Buffer)
{
tLVM_SubVolume *sv = Node->ImplPtr;
return DrvUtil_WriteBlock(
Offset, Length, Buffer,
LVM_int_DrvUtil_ReadBlock, LVM_int_DrvUtil_WriteBlock,
return DrvUtil_WriteBlock(
Offset, Length, Buffer,
LVM_int_DrvUtil_ReadBlock, LVM_int_DrvUtil_WriteBlock,